Why CompTIA Security+ Matters
CompTIA Security+ (SY0-701) is the most widely recognised entry-level cybersecurity certification in the world. It is vendor-neutral, government-recognised (DoD 8570 baseline), and is often the minimum requirement for security analyst and SOC roles.
The current version, SY0-701, was updated in 2023 and has a heavier focus on cloud security, zero-trust concepts, and automation than previous versions.
Exam Structure
The Security+ exam consists of a maximum of 90 questions across multiple formats:
- Multiple choice (single and multiple answer)
- Performance-based questions (PBQs) โ drag and drop, simulations
You have 90 minutes. The passing score is 750 out of 900.
The Five Domains (SY0-701)
1. General Security Concepts (12%) โ Frameworks, controls, cryptography basics
2. Threats, Vulnerabilities & Mitigations (22%) โ Attack types, threat actors, indicators of compromise
3. Security Architecture (18%) โ Cloud, network segmentation, zero trust
4. Security Operations (28%) โ Identity management, monitoring, incident response
5. Security Program Management (20%) โ Governance, risk, compliance, data privacy
Performance-Based Questions โ The Hidden Challenge
PBQs appear at the beginning of the exam and are the section most candidates struggle with. They involve configuring firewalls, analysing network diagrams, or identifying threats in a simulated environment. They cannot be skipped โ but if you are stuck, make your best guess and move on. Time management is critical.
